Yellow courgettes,had 9 courgettes off this one plant so far,yummy.I am also growing 'black night' which is a dark green variety.

These are one crop of my 3 varieties of sweetcorn,this one is 'minipop'.I have planted a pumpkin plant in the middle of them which was given to me a couple of weeks ago,it as grown a fair bit since i took this photo last week.
This is one of my salad boxes,they are approx 36" x 48",i got them from hubby;s work,they are fold up crates that also stack onto each other to make deeper boxes...have 12 so far!In this box i have 3 rows of mixed salad leaf lettuces and 3 rows of baby beetroot.When thinning out the lettuce i pull the whole plants out and use them allowing the other plants to grow better.


Here i have beetroot growing in the forground followed by parsnips then red onions and behind them are hundreds of shallots.The rows are approx 20ft long....goodness knows what i am going to do with it all!!!Think i best save glass jars from now onwards for pickling.

Grass snakes






Just come accross a family of grass snakes on my allotnent.They are nesting under the pond liner...because the pond is not at the full level the liner is easy to lift up.One of the snakes swam accross the pond and slithered under the liner,tht is how i found the nest....i had to be brave and lift the liner up with one hand while taking photos with the other....yikes!!!!
